Freigeben über


Befehl "Arbeitsspeicher auflisten"

Zeigt den Inhalt des angegebenen Speicherbereichs an.

Syntax

Debug.ListMemory [/ANSI|Unicode] [/Count:number] [/Format:formattype]
[/Hex|Signed|Unsigned] [expression]

Argumente

expression

Dies ist optional. Die Speicheradresse, ab der die Anzeige des Arbeitsspeicher begonnen werden soll

Switches

/ANSI|Unicode

Optional. Zeigen Sie den Arbeitsspeicher als Zeichen an, die den Bytes im Arbeitsspeicher entsprechen, entweder als ANSI- oder Unicode-Zeichen.

/Count:number

Optional. Bestimmt, wie viele Byte Arbeitsspeicher angezeigt werden, beginnend bei expression.

/Format:formattype

Optional. Formattypen für das Anzeigen von Speicherinformationen im Fenster Arbeitsspeicher; entweder OneByte, TwoBytes, FourBytes, EightBytes, Float (32-Bit), oder Double (64-Bit). Wenn OneByte verwendet wird, ist /Unicode nicht verfügbar.

/Hex|Signed|Unsigned

Optional. Gibt das Format zum Anzeigen von Zahlen an: mit Vorzeichen, ohne Vorzeichen oder hexadezimal.

Bemerkungen

Anstatt einen kompletten Debug.ListMemory-Befehl mit allen Schaltern zu schreiben, können Sie den Befehl mithilfe vordefinierter Aliase aufrufen, bei denen bestimmte Schalter auf angegebene Werte voreingestellt werden. Anstatt z.B. Folgendes einzugeben:

>Debug.ListMemory /Format:float /Count:30 /Unicode

Können Sie Folgendes schreiben:

>df /Count:30 /Unicode

Hier finden Sie eine Liste vorhandener Aliase für den Debug.ListMemory-Befehl:

Alias Befehl und Schalter
d Debug.ListMemory
da Debug.ListMemory /Ansi
db Debug.ListMemory /Format:OneByte
dc Debug.ListMemory /Format:FourBytes /Ansi
dd Debug.ListMemory /Format:FourBytes
df Debug.ListMemory /Format:Float
dq Debug.ListMemory /Format:EightBytes
du Debug.ListMemory /Unicode

Beispiel

>Debug.ListMemory /Format:float /Count:30 /Unicode

Siehe auch